Limiting Reactants and Theoretical Yield

19. Suppose you are going on a picnic and you are bringing sandwiches. You find all the ingredients that you have in your kitchen and your goal is to make as many sandwiches as you can.

You find:

26 slices of bread

14 pieces of meat

3 tomatoes
16 leaves of lettuce

15 pieces of cheese

You want to make your sandwiches with 2 slices of bread, 1 piece of meat, 1 pieces of cheese, 2 slices of tomato (each tomato can be sliced into 9 slices) and 1 leaf of lettuce.

How many sandwiches can you make?


Show your sandwich making

Explanation / Answer

13 sandwitches can be prepared.

20)

2 slices of bread +1 piece of meat+1 pieces of cheese+2 slices of tomato+ 1 leaf of lettuce---> 1 sandwitches.

21) from the given data among all materials 3 tomatoes gives 27 slices with this maximum 13 sandwithces can be prepared and one tomatoe slice will be left. so that it is acts as limiting reagent.
